GAYNOR Faye says she can’t defend her character’s actions when she leaves her daughter in the car by accident.

Gaynor, who has played feisty businesswo­man Megan Macey for five years, said she was horrified when she discovered what would happen to baby Eliza.

Viewers will this week see Megan struggling with the demands of her wedding business while also taking care of her daughter.

She is about to land a huge deal when Eliza’s nursery calls to tell her she needs to pick up her baby as they have had a burst pipe.

With her head in work mode, she races to the nursery before heading back to the office. But after parking up she forgets she has her baby in the car.

In the office she receives a call from Eliza’s dad Jai Sharma and it suddenly dawns on her that she has forgotten her daughter.

Megan runs outside and panics when she sees her door open and Eliza missing from her baby seat.

Gaynor, a mum-of-two, said: “I have never left my children in the car. “The thought of leaving your baby in the car for any length of time is inconceiva­ble. But these things do happen.

“We were talking about it and somebody said they’d seen twins in a Range Rover outside a supermarke­t.

“She stayed with the babies and waited for the mum to return. Seriously, who does that? I can’t imagine what it must feel like to find your baby not there.”

Distraught Megan calls the police and is forced to admit her mistake to ex-lover Jai, giving him ammunition to use against her.

Gaynor added: “Megan has always been so protective of Eliza. She’s only just let Jai back into her life, so he’s got his trump card now. That’s how he works.
